About the role

This role engages clients in the lobby to educate and assist with self-service transactions, such as mobile banking, online banking, or ATMs. You will process cash transactions accurately and efficiently while having deep conversations to understand clients’ financial and life priorities, connecting them to solutions that meet their goals.

Responsibilities

  • Execute the bank’s risk culture and strive for operational excellence
  • Build relationships with clients to meet financial needs
  • Follow established processes and guidelines to do what is right for clients and the bank, adhering to all applicable laws and regulations
  • Grow business knowledge and network by partnering with experts in small business, lending, and investments
  • Manage financial center traffic, appointments, and outbound calls effectively
  • Drive the client experience
  • Manage cash responsibilities
